    "The Puhoi Pub is an Auckland institution. Located in the historical Puhoi village (very pretty), it's a very popular stop on the trip up North. You'll often find a bunch of  motorcycles outside, but don't worry - its more lifestyle bikers than Hells Angels! Food is very much what you'd expect from a country pub. A great place for a beer or two in the sun, especially if you're not the one doing the driving. As an alternative, you can tie up your kayak at the river over the road."

    "The Kings Arms is an Auckland drinking and live music institution. Whether you want to catch a band or have a few drinks with some mates in the large beer garden, this is a great place to come. Also has an on-site TAB (if you want some gambling to go with your alcohol). The beer garden and live music space can be hired out for private functions."

    "More of a garden bar than a beer garden, The Britomart Country Club brings a stylish take on drinking outside. The space is large and it right in the centre of all the action, in the Britomart dining precinct. A key advantage here is the weather-proof roof that protects you from the rain, while still making you feel that you're drinking outside."
